Claude computer use marks a pivotal advance in autonomous AI interaction technology, transforming how users engage with computers through seamless control and multitasking capabilities. This breakthrough is embodied in versions such as Claude 3.5 Sonnet, which stands out for its enhanced screen interaction and desktop control, enabling sophisticated mouse and keyboard operations previously unattainable in AI assistants.

At its core, Claude computer use leverages a blend of advanced algorithms and intuitive interfaces that allow AI not only to respond to commands but to autonomously navigate complex tasks across multiple applications. This involves executing workflows that range from data entry in spreadsheets and form completion to remote system management. The practical applications of Claude computer use extend into productivity automation and software development workflows, where the ability to automate repetitive tasks enhances efficiency. For instance, the system’s multitasking functionality allows simultaneous error handling and task execution—a crucial improvement over earlier AI models that required manual intervention for error resolution. Alongside these benefits, Claude computer use introduces challenges related to ethical AI deployment, security safeguards, and the labor market. The ethics of AI automation are critical, especially as autonomous systems gain access to sensitive data and perform actions with limited human oversight.
